Study in Faith is here to bring the light of God’s word to people from all walks of life, regardless of race, ethnicity, culture, or social status. It was founded upon a fourfold mission to share God’s word from scripture, to bring a message of hope for seekers, to help people grow in their faith, and to foster charity and love among people.
Bible Studies and commentaries are thought provoking, scripture filled and life changing! In short, call it a Christian faith lifestyle blog for modern times! Each weekly Bible Study is based around scriptural themes and topics bringing relevant and relatable verses together from Genesis to Revelation. Consider them as more than a devotional but much smaller than a book; a Bible Study to inform, to inspire and to bring the message of the gospel to a world in need.
Study in Faith aims to take a literal interpretation of scripture wherever possible while clearly acknowledging intentional uses of figures of speech, allegories, metaphors, euphemisms, similes, etc., and to let scripture interpret scripture. With each weekly Bible Study, readers are encouraged to pray, discuss and contemplate them throughout the week. They may take a few minutes to read through but the depth and length is designed to provide sufficient evidence and information to build a case around each message.
